心流理论视角下室内骑行台设计研究

探讨心流理论视角下,利用心流体验要素识别和定位用户需求和产品要素,提升用户心流体验.从心流体验阶段出发,通过心流PAT模型分析用户骑行场景及行为体验,提炼室内骑行台心流体验要素,构建骑行心流目标与用户需求映射路径;其次,利用结构方程模型(Structural Equation Model,SEM)量化处理、筛选提取心流要素,明确骑行产品心流体验核心要素;最后,应用QFD质量功能展开,进行核心产品要素与产品设计特性构建.基于心流体验,提出用户体验要素定位与设计转化方法,应用该方法进行室内骑行台创新设计实践.依据心流体验要素,融合SEM模型与QFD进行设计探究,丰富产品要素定位与设计转化路径,提升用户心流体验的沉浸度与愉悦度,丰富心流理论在设计领域的实践研究.
RESEARCH FROM THE PERSPECTIVE OF FLOW THEORY ON THE DESIGN OF INDOOR CYCLING PLATFORM
From the perspective of flow theory,flow experience elements are used to help products better locate user needs and product elements to improve the user flow experience.The Flow PAT model was utilized to analyze the user's riding scene and behavioral experience,refine the flow experience elements of indoor cycling training products,and establish a mapping path between the cycling flow goal and user needs.Additionally,the Structural Equation Model(SEM)was employed for quantitative processing,screening,and extraction of flow elements to identify the core elements of the flow experience of cycling products.The core elements of the product and its design characteristics are confidently constructed using QFD(Quality Function Deployment).It proposes a methodology to position user experience elements and transform their design based on flow experience,and skillfully applies it to an innovative design of an indoor cycling platform.This practical research enhances the application of flow theory in design by integrating the SEM model and QFD to enrich the positioning of product elements and design transformation paths,resulting in a better flow experience for users.
